A. Family trip, two villas. One sunset deluxe beach pool villa, and one sunset beach pool villa. 1. The deluxe villa is very luxurious and new, with air conditioning in the bathroom, but it's far from the restaurant and relatively further from the beach compared to non-deluxe rooms. 2. The regular villa is next to the restaurant, very close to the main pool and the lobby. However, it's older than the deluxe villa and its bathroom doesn't have air conditioning. B. The hotel's location is excellent, just a 20-minute speedboat ride from Malé airport. C. We bought the full board package. The restaurant specializes in Indian cuisine, which we really enjoyed. Juices and beverages are only available at breakfast. For lunch and dinner, you can only order à la carte; soft drinks are $5, juices are $10, plus an additional 27% service charge and tax. Haha... D. The excursions are too expensive, it really hurt my wallet (see picture). It's better to book them on a local island. E. You can snorkel near the overwater bungalows and the jetty, but there aren't many marine creatures, and the water quality is just average. Overall, the hotel offers great value for money. Next time, I definitely need to visit a local island, it's so much more economical... PS. It's best to download WhatsApp in advance. Our butler didn't really use WeChat and was often unreachable...

As a resort offering great value for money, we were all very satisfied. At the airport, look for your contact person at counters A17-18 to arrange your speedboat transfer. Firstly, this island is connected to the Hard Rock Hotel and Marina Hotel, which means you get to experience three islands in one. You can move freely between them, and there are 11 restaurants in total. We went to the Hard Rock Cafe chain restaurant one evening, and dinner for four cost us $200. We stayed for 3 nights, rotating between a Sky Room, an Overwater Villa, and a Beach Villa, one night each. The difference between the Sky Room and the Beach Villa is that the Sky Room is on the second floor with better views, while the Beach Villa is on the ground floor with direct access to the beach from the balcony. Each has its pros and cons. The Overwater Villas have room numbers starting with 1, and you can directly access the sea for snorkeling. The hotel has an app called 'SAii'. You can use it by scanning the QR code on your room TV upon check-in. It's available in Chinese. You can use it to request transfer buggies and sign up for many free activities. I initially thought we'd just relax for three days, but it turned into a bit of an 'intensive' trip with so much to do! Diamond members have a happy hour from 5-6 PM, offering three types of snacks/canapés and unlimited complimentary drinks and alcoholic beverages. We ate instant noodles on the first and third nights, and at Hard Rock on the second night. With happy hour snacks and drinks, plus breakfast, we had plenty to eat. The hotel breakfast was quite good, though it was always a bit windy due to the sea breeze. The speedboat transfer to and from the island takes 15 minutes, but it's very hot and stuffy inside. Our group of four tipped the butler $20 in total. For the overwater villa, they allowed us to check in at 11 AM, and we moved to a different room at 2 PM the next day. We tipped $2 each time for luggage transfers. As we moved rooms daily, we didn't tip for daily housekeeping. The hotel offers complimentary rental of snorkels, masks, and fins. We even saw a sea turtle up close during one of the free activities. Diamond members can also rent paddle boats and yellow kayaks for free for one hour daily. Bicycle rental on the island costs $10 for 24 hours. In the evenings, you can find many small crabs 🦀 and hermit crabs 🐚 on the beach. Recommendations: Bring instant noodles and snacks to the island, and a swimming float from home if you want to just relax in the water. The island accepts USD, or you can use Alipay/WeChat Pay.

If you're seeking late-night parties and DJs, this might not be the resort for you. Now, let's dive into the details. The resort is conveniently located just a 20-25 minute speedboat ride from Male airport. The atmosphere is very relaxed, and the island is small enough to walk around in 15-20 minutes. We stayed in a beach villa with a private pool and half-board. The pool was shaded by palm trees during the hottest parts of the day, and the beach was simply perfect. The online photos might appear a bit dated, but the reality is much better. Our dedicated butler, Reema, was incredibly kind and attentive, making our babymoon special with hot baths, flower arrangements, and private celebrations. She took excellent care of us throughout our stay. The resort features three restaurants and a charming bar. The food at Lime, the main restaurant, was exceptional—everything we tried was delicious. Although the breakfast buffet wasn't extensive, it was complemented by an à la carte menu that offered a variety of tasty options. Lala made our dinners extra special with his food recommendations and attentiveness to our preferences. Overall, our entire trip was a success, and the Baros team truly made it memorable. Things to know: - Transfers are chargeable by the hotel. Ensure you inform them of your arrival flight 2 days in advance and get confirmation on your transfer. - The hotel is very relaxed and private, making it ideal for newlyweds, honeymooners, and families with older children. - The resort offers daily activities, including excursions, snorkeling trips, cruises, yoga, and more. Some activities are chargeable, while others are free, and all necessary gear is available at the Marine Center at no cost. We would visit again.
